New Delhi, Dec 18 (ANI): Political leaders in India condemned Lashkar-e-Taiba chief and 26/11 mastermind Hafiz Mohammad Saeed for blaming India for the carnage carried out by the Pakistani Taliban in an army-run school in Peshawar. A video has emerged that purportedly shows Saeed blaming India and saying that it was a conspiracy by Prime Minister Narendra Modi's government against Pakistan. The video also showed Saeed threatening India with "revenge" for the Peshawar massacre. Politicians said that Pakistan should seize the opportunity in the wake of terror attack on Peshawar school and take bold steps to combat terrorism. It should also hand over Saeed to India.
